Understanding Wasp Behavior in Tonganoxie, Kansas

Wasp Activity by Season

In Tonganoxie, Kansas, wasps follow a predictable seasonal pattern. During spring, queen wasps emerge from hibernation to build new nests and lay eggs. Early detection at this stage is crucial because nests are small and easier to eliminate. Our pest control experts in Tonganoxie can identify potential nesting sites in attics, eaves, sheds, and other sheltered areas during these inspections.

Summer sees the peak of wasp activity. Colonies grow rapidly, and worker wasps become more aggressive. Our Tonganoxie wasp exterminators provide regular seasonal inspections to check for expanding nests and warn property owners about areas at high risk of stings.

Fall in Tonganoxie, Kansas, brings a decline in wasp activity as temperatures drop. However, nests can still be present until the first hard frost. Our network of extermination companies in Tonganoxie recommends fall inspections to ensure nests are safely removed before winter.

Winter is generally the dormant season for wasps. Most wasps die off, leaving only the queens to overwinter. While wasps are less of a threat during winter, our pest control experts in Tonganoxie may inspect attics and insulated areas where queens might be hiding to prevent a strong resurgence in spring.

Common Wasp Species in Tonganoxie, Kansas

Paper Wasps

Paper wasps are common in Tonganoxie, Kansas. They build small, umbrella-shaped nests under eaves and in sheltered areas. Our Tonganoxie wasp exterminators are trained to recognize these nests early and remove them safely before colonies grow.

Yellowjackets

Yellowjackets are more aggressive than paper wasps and often nest in the ground. Our pest control experts in Tonganoxie use specialized detection methods to locate underground nests that may be hidden in yards or near structures. Seasonal inspections are essential to avoid unexpected stings during summer barbecues and outdoor events in Tonganoxie.

Hornets

Hornets are a larger wasp species that construct sizable paper nests in trees or shrubs. Our network of extermination companies in Tonganoxie has experience handling hornet nests that pose a significant risk to residents, especially when nests are close to doors or pathways.

Frequently Asked Questions About Wasp Extermination in Tonganoxie, Kansas

What types of wasps are common in Tonganoxie, Kansas?

In Tonganoxie, Kansas, the most common types of wasps include paper wasps, yellowjackets, and hornets. Paper wasps build umbrella-shaped nests in eaves and shrubs, yellowjackets create underground or wall cavities for their colonies, and hornets form large aerial nests in trees or tall shrubs. Each type of wasp has distinct behaviors and nesting preferences, which affect the approach to safely removing or deterring them.

When is the best time to remove a wasp nest in Tonganoxie?

The best time to remove a wasp nest in Tonganoxie is during the late evening or early morning, when wasps are less active and most are inside the nest. In Kansas, this is typically from late spring through early fall. Cooler temperatures also slow wasp activity, making the removal process safer. Additionally, early removal before the colony grows large helps prevent aggressive defensive behavior and reduces the risk of stings.

Are wasps dangerous to humans in Tonganoxie?

Yes, wasps can be dangerous in Tonganoxie, particularly yellowjackets and hornets, which are known to sting repeatedly when they feel threatened. Wasp stings can cause severe pain, swelling, and allergic reactions. Individuals who are allergic to stings may experience life-threatening reactions, so it's important to handle nests cautiously and consider professional removal methods or protective strategies when in proximity to wasp colonies.

How can I prevent wasps from building nests near my Tonganoxie home?

To prevent wasps from nesting near your Tonganoxie property, keep outdoor areas clean of food scraps, seal garbage cans tightly, and remove fallen fruit from yards. Inspect eaves, sheds, and other sheltered areas for early nest formation, and block small openings where wasps may enter walls or attics. Planting deterrent plants like mint or eucalyptus and using natural wasp repellents around windows and doors can also discourage nest building.

Can wasp stings be treated at home in Tonganoxie?

Mild wasp stings can be treated at home in Tonganoxie by washing the area with soap and water, applying a cold compress to reduce swelling, and using over-the-counter pain relievers or antihistamines. Topical treatments like hydrocortisone cream or baking soda paste can help with itching and inflammation. However, if symptoms worsen, or if an individual shows signs of an allergic reaction such as difficulty breathing or swelling of the face and throat, immediate medical attention is critical.

Do wasps pose a risk to pets in Tonganoxie?

Yes, wasps can sting pets in Tonganoxie, especially dogs and cats that play outdoors. Pets may inadvertently disturb nests or try to swat wasps, triggering stings. Stings on pets can cause pain, swelling, or allergic reactions. It's important to monitor pets during outdoor activities, keep areas clear of food that attracts wasps, and check for nests in yards, decks, and garden areas where pets frequent.

How quickly can a wasp colony grow in Tonganoxie?

In Tonganoxie, a wasp colony can grow rapidly during the warmer months. Paper wasps and yellowjackets can expand their colonies from a few dozen to several hundred individuals within a few weeks. Hornet nests can reach over a foot in diameter by late summer. The growth rate depends on food availability, weather conditions, and the size of the initial queen population. Early detection is key to preventing large, aggressive colonies.

Are there safe chemical methods to control wasps around homes in Tonganoxie?

Yes, certain wasp control products are designed to be applied directly to nests or areas of activity around homes in Tonganoxie. Aerosol sprays that shoot from a distance allow for safer application in the evening or early morning. Dust powders can be applied to underground nests or cavity entrances. It’s important to follow product instructions carefully, wear protective clothing, and avoid disturbing the nest during daytime when wasps are active to minimize risk of stings.

How can I identify an active wasp nest near my Tonganoxie property?

An active wasp nest in Tonganoxie is usually identified by frequent wasp activity around a specific area. Look for flying wasps entering and leaving a structure such as eaves, tree branches, sheds, or underground holes. The nest itself may have fresh paper-like material, a smooth outer layer, or visible cells. Observing activity from a safe distance helps determine whether the nest is currently active and requires action before the colony expands.

Can weather in Tonganoxie affect wasp activity?

Yes, weather in Tonganoxie has a significant impact on wasp activity. Wasps are most active during warm, sunny days in spring and summer. Rainy or windy conditions reduce flying activity and can temporarily keep them inside the nest. Cold weather slows their metabolism and movement, which is why early morning or cooler evenings are safer times for observation or nest removal. Seasonal weather patterns also influence the growth and size of colonies over the year.
